    Jeita Grotto

    Located about 18 kilometers north of Beirut, Jeita Grotto is a mesmerizing natural wonder. It consists of two interconnected limestone caves, one upper and one lower. The upper gallery is dry and filled with breathtaking stalactites and stalagmites, while the lower gallery can be explored by boat, floating through crystal-clear waters amid stunning rock formations. Jeita Grotto is often considered one of the most beautiful cave systems in the world.

    The Shrine of Our Lady of Lebanon

    Situated atop a hill overlooking the Bay of Jounieh, Harissa is a pilgrimage site and a popular tourist destination. Its main attraction is the towering statue of Our Lady of Lebanon, which stands at 20 meters tall and is made of bronze. Visitors can take a cable car ride or drive up to the site to enjoy panoramic views of the coastline and the surrounding mountains. The site also features a chapel, a gift shop, and various restaurants.

    The Telepherique is one of the oldest and most visited tourist attractions in Lebanon It is a gondola lift system located in Jounieh, a city in Lebanon, 16 km north of Beirut that transports passengers above the pine-forested steep mountain, to an altitude of 650 meters, arriving at Our Lady of Lebanon shrine in Harissa offering breathtaking views of the bay of Jounieh and the surrounding city.

    Located in the village of Annaya in the Keserwan District of Mount Lebanon, the Saint Charbel Shrine is a revered pilgrimage site for Christians, particularly Maronites. It is dedicated to Saint Charbel Makhlouf, a Lebanese monk and hermit who lived in the 19th century and is known for his piety and miracles. The shrine houses Saint Charbel's tomb and attracts thousands of pilgrims each year who come to pray, seek healing, and pay their respects.
